Exploration on the Third-party Governance Model of Energy-oriented Utilization of Livestock and Poultry Feces

Agricultural livestock and poultry feces treatment is an important part of China's biomass energy, and biogas is an important link of agricultural waste recycling. In recent years, biogas utilization has been facing difficulties. In the first 30-40 years of biomass energy utilization in China, biogas utilization has always been treated as a public welfare undertaking supported by the state to provide clean energy for farmers.

On January 12, on the “Future Energy Conference” held in Beijing, Mr. Li Xuyuan, Chairman of Beijing Yingherui Environmental Technology Co., Ltd. delivered a keynote speech themed “the Third-party Governance Model of Energy-oriented Utilization of Livestock and Poultry Feces”. By his speech, Li introduced the problems faced in the implementation of the third-party governance model of energy-oriented utilization of livestock and poultry feces and summarized the conditions for establishing a third-party governance model, providing a good reference for social capital’s entry.

 

According to source, before 2008, the utilization of livestock and poultry feces mainly targeted a single household. Livestock and poultry feces are used to produce biogas, and the Ministry of Agriculture needed to pay substantial subsidies every year. After 2008, until 2017, the focus has been gradually shifted to the way large-scale farms, villages and towns trade livestock and poultry feces in a centralized manner to produce biogas.

After 2017, with the transformation of rural production and lifestyle, the production mode of biogas has undergone a huge transformation, and biogas production has been transformed into a new way of utilization of agricultural wastes. It mainly focuses on the treatment of livestock and poultry feces, with biogas and organic fertilizer produced during the treatment process. Its purpose is to deal with agricultural wastes, including pig manure and straw. Due to the change in the treatment method, the state's subsidies are gradually reduced. By 2018, the state has basically ended the subsidies for biogas.

 

Li Xuyuan said, "The third-party governance needs to face the three major problems, namely capital recovery, regional industrial cycle chain construction and investment risk. First, the restriction on the project during the capital recovery period is reflected in the reasonable determination of the social capital entry in the payback period; Secondly, the construction of the regional industrial recycling chain is the basis for ensuring the collection of raw materials and the use of fertilizers. If there is no complete industrial chain, the third-party governance is also unable to implement; Finally, third-party governance requires capital investment, and the farm faces an unpredictable risk of disease, which will further grow into investment risk that cannot be effectively avoided. ”

Li Xuyuan mentioned that the utilization of livestock and poultry feces should also face the cost and charging problems. As far as livestock and poultry feces are concerned, farming enterprises believe that livestock and poultry feces are resources so they do not need to pay. However, the third party holds that livestock and poultry feces should be pollutant discharges and their treatment takes a certain price, so it is necessary to charge a certain fee from the body of the pollution source. At present, this contradiction still exists. Some central enterprises have a stronger sense of social responsibility and will pay according to regulations. Some private enterprises can't do it. Therefore, the government needs to strengthen supervision. The stronger the government's supervision is, the better of the conditions for third-party governance are.

As a representative of the biogas utilization industry, Li Xuyuan believed that the current market for agricultural waste utilization is very broad. Properly handling the relationship between the third-party governance and the utilization of livestock and poultry feces is believed to the right direction of the development of agricultural waste recycling and social capital will also enter this field enthusiastically.
